Prime Editing: Game Changer for Modifying Plant Genomes

Trends Plant Sci. 2020 Aug;25(8):722-724. doi: 10.1016/j.tplants.2020.05.008. Epub 2020 Jun 5.

Abstract

Prime editing, developed by Anzalone et al., brings genome editing to a new level, because this approach allows introduction of all mutation types, including insertions, deletions, and all putative 12 types of base-to-base conversions. Previously tested in human cells, this technique has been adapted for use in plants by Lin et al.
